Key Ingredients and Their Functionality:

The success of any skincare product hinges on its formulation. The YSL Pure Shots Night Reboot Resurfacing Serum boasts a carefully curated blend of ingredients, each selected for its specific benefits:

* Glycolic Acid: This alpha-hydroxy acid (AHA) is a cornerstone of many resurfacing treatments. Glycolic acid gently exfoliates the skin's surface, removing dead skin cells and revealing brighter, smoother skin underneath. This process also helps to improve the absorption of other active ingredients in the serum. However, it’s important to note that AHAs can increase sun sensitivity, necessitating diligent sun protection during the day.

* Moroccan Lava Clay: This ingredient is included for its absorbent properties. It helps to draw out impurities and excess sebum, contributing to clearer, less congested skin.

* Niacinamide (Vitamin B3): A powerhouse ingredient in skincare, niacinamide offers a multitude of benefits. It helps to reduce redness, improve skin barrier function, minimize the appearance of pores, and even out skin tone. It's a versatile ingredient that works well for various skin types and concerns.

* Yeast Extract: This ingredient contributes to the serum's overall rejuvenating effect. Yeast extract is rich in vitamins and minerals that can support skin cell regeneration and improve skin elasticity.

* Hyaluronic Acid: A ubiquitous humectant in skincare, hyaluronic acid draws moisture from the air and binds it to the skin, resulting in improved hydration and plumpness. This ingredient helps to combat the dryness that can sometimes be associated with exfoliating ingredients like glycolic acid.
